VDO TPMS Catalog features expanded REDI-Sensor multi-application TPMS coverage

Continental Commercial Vehicles & Aftermarket released its new VDO 2014 TPMS Replacement Parts Program catalog. This catalog has been expanded to include the latest application validations for the VDO REDI-Sensor Multi-Application TPMS sensor service solution, which now provides extensive coverage for domestic, Asian and European vehicles in North America with just four sensor SKUs.

The overall VDO TPMS Replacement Parts Program has also been expanded with additional coverage of OE sensors and service kits for a wider range of domestic, European and Asian vehicles.

According to the company, REDI-Sensor is ready to use right out of the box and works with all major TPMS scan tools. Parts stores can also deliver REDI-Sensor. It provides multi-application coverage for a broad range of cars, vans, SUVs, crossovers and light trucks from 2002–2014, including recently expanded GM truck (“PWM”), Audi, Mercedes, Volkswagen, Volvo, Subaru and other Asian vehicle coverage.

The 2014 catalog features an application section and an illustrated buyers guide with individual listings for OE sensor assemblies, REDI-Sensor multi-application sensors, service kits, torque specifications, installation tips, service kit guide, make/model index, OE cross reference, REDI-Sensor cross reference, REDI-Sensor product information and contact information.
